    Default Battery questions


    I just changed to 24v trolling motor. Do I need a stand alone battery for the outboard or can I just use 12v off of one of the 24v system? What about the Lawrence HDS, can I run it with the trolling motor battery also or will it cause interference?
    All opinions/advise is welcome.

    I would have a starter battery for your motor and to run your electronics. You might get interference on your electronics running it off your TM batteries. I suppose you could use your TM batteries for cranking (I have for emergencies, when the cranking battery died), but I would not for long term use.
